Transaction 637797e662baa4937b65814c17249c6b99057d3d343e15031f73a63451b854cc

1 Input
2 Outputs
  • 637797e662baa4937b65814c17249c6b99057d3d343e15031f73a63451b854cc:0
  • value  1505679409
    address  2N9XLk5uBNFbbK5pmEFKLVt73pUQDbMHkX9
  • 637797e662baa4937b65814c17249c6b99057d3d343e15031f73a63451b854cc:1
  • value  1104661
    address  2NAUQSaxV26HJfWrHsU7DRcUMH8k1HJ2eRU